引言

大众帕萨特作为一款家喻户晓的中高端轿车,以其出色的性能和稳定的品质赢得了广大车主的喜爱。然而,在使用过程中,部分车主可能会遇到喇叭异响的问题。本文将深入剖析大众帕萨特喇叭异响的原因,并提供实用的解决攻略,帮助车主们消除这一烦恼。

喇叭异响的原因分析

1. 喇叭本身质量问题

  • 材料老化:长时间使用后,喇叭的橡胶密封圈、塑料部件等可能会出现老化现象,导致喇叭在振动时产生异响。
  • 焊接不良:喇叭内部焊接点如果存在虚焊、脱焊等问题,也会引起异响。

2. 安装不当

  • 固定不牢固:喇叭在安装时,如果没有固定好,车辆行驶过程中会产生振动,导致异响。
  • 安装位置错误:喇叭安装位置不当,也可能导致异响。

3. 车辆使用环境

  • 路况因素:行驶在坑洼不平的道路上,车辆振动加剧,喇叭异响问题可能更加明显。
  • 温度变化:温度变化可能导致喇叭部件热胀冷缩,进而引发异响。

解决攻略

1. 喇叭检查与更换

  • 检查喇叭:首先,对喇叭进行检查,确认是否存在老化、损坏等问题。
  • 更换喇叭:如果确认是喇叭本身质量问题,建议更换新的喇叭。

2. 喇叭安装与固定

  • 重新安装:如果安装不当,需要重新安装喇叭,确保固定牢固。
  • 检查安装位置:确保喇叭安装位置正确,避免因位置不当引起的异响。

3. 车辆维护与保养

  • 定期检查:定期对车辆进行保养,检查喇叭及相关部件,防止异响问题的发生。
  • 改善路况:尽量避免在坑洼不平的道路上行驶,减少振动对喇叭的影响。

实例说明

以下是一个简单的喇叭更换示例代码:

// 假设我们使用C语言编写一个简单的函数,用于更换喇叭
void replaceHorn(Horn* horn) {
    // 检查喇叭是否损坏
    if (horn->isDamaged()) {
        // 打印信息,提示更换喇叭
        printf("检测到喇叭损坏,需要更换。\n");
        // 释放旧喇叭资源
        free(horn);
        // 创建新喇叭
        horn = createNewHorn();
        // 安装新喇叭
        installHorn(horn);
        // 打印信息,提示更换成功
        printf("喇叭更换成功。\n");
    } else {
        // 打印信息,提示喇叭正常
        printf("喇叭无损坏,无需更换。\n");
    }
}

// 假设的辅助函数
Horn* createNewHorn() {
    // 创建新的喇叭实例
    Horn* newHorn = (Horn*)malloc(sizeof(Horn));
    // 初始化新喇叭
    newHorn->initialize();
    return newHorn;
}

void installHorn(Horn* horn) {
    // 安装新喇叭
    // ...
}

总结

通过以上分析,我们了解到大众帕萨特喇叭异响的原因及解决方法。车主们可以根据实际情况,采取相应的措施,消除喇叭异响的烦恼,确保行车安全。